Tennr is hiring a DME Documentation & Criteria Reviewer

About the Role

Tennr is looking for a DME Documentation & Criteria Reviewer to ensure our platform accurately applies qualification logic based on real-world Medicare, Medicaid, and commercial payer standards. This detail-oriented role is central to identifying discrepancies and improving the system that helps reduce patient delays in the U.S. healthcare system.

What You'll Do

  • Flag incorrect determinations, including false positives, false negatives, and unclear logic, with structured feedback.
  • Compare clinical documentation against Medicare, Medicaid, and commercial payer coverage policies.
  • Analyze source materials like insurance policies and LCDs to help validate qualification logic.
  • Work closely with internal teams to refine prompting logic and improve documentation review standards.
  • Maintain clear documentation of findings and contribute to process improvements.

What We're Looking For

  • You have hands-on DME experience in roles such as intake, documentation review, audits, or quality/compliance.
  • You are confident identifying when documentation meets or fails to meet payer requirements.
  • You are comfortable reviewing insurance coverage policies and applying them to real-world cases.
  • You are highly organized, detail-focused, and confident making policy-based decisions.
  • You work well independently and value open communication within a remote team setting.

Nice to Have

  • 4+ years working in DME, ideally in documentation review, intake, audits, or compliance roles.
  • Familiarity with Medicare, Medicaid, and commercial payer guidelines for DME.
  • Understanding of HCPCS codes and common DME categories such as respiratory, mobility, and maternal health.
  • Experience with audits or appeals is a strong plus.
  • Familiarity with decision logic or rules-based platforms is helpful but not required.
